On Fri, Jan 20, 2012 at 10:48:18AM +0300, Dan Carpenter wrote:
> We check for zero length strings in the caller now, so these aren't
> needed.

Thanks!  Applying.--b.

> 
> Signed-off-by: Dan Carpenter <dan.carpenter@oracle.com>
> 
> diff --git a/fs/nfsd/export.c b/fs/nfsd/export.c
> index cf8a6bd..8e9689a 100644
> --- a/fs/nfsd/export.c
> +++ b/fs/nfsd/export.c
> @@ -87,7 +87,7 @@ static int expkey_parse(struct cache_detail *cd, char *mesg, int mlen)
>  	struct svc_expkey key;
>  	struct svc_expkey *ek = NULL;
>  
> -	if (mlen < 1 || mesg[mlen-1] != '\n')
> +	if (mesg[mlen - 1] != '\n')
>  		return -EINVAL;
>  	mesg[mlen-1] = 0;
>  
> diff --git a/net/sunrpc/svcauth_unix.c b/net/sunrpc/svcauth_unix.c
> index 01153ea..6ab3573 100644
> --- a/net/sunrpc/svcauth_unix.c
> +++ b/net/sunrpc/svcauth_unix.c
> @@ -509,7 +509,7 @@ static int unix_gid_parse(struct cache_detail *cd,
>  	time_t expiry;
>  	struct unix_gid ug, *ugp;
>  
> -	if (mlen <= 0 || mesg[mlen-1] != '\n')
> +	if (mesg[mlen - 1] != '\n')
>  		return -EINVAL;
>  	mesg[mlen-1] = 0;
>
